4 Form He can ski He cans ski or He can skis
There is no “s” in singular There is no “do / does” in the question There is no “don’t / doesn’t” in the negative He can ski He cans ski or He can skis Would you like to come with me? Do you would like to come with me? They can’t be serious They don’t can be serious

5 Form We should have gone the other way
to can / caning to must /musting She must study We should have gone the other way He could play football in his youth (general ability) Modal verbs do not have infinitives or –ing forms Modal verbs are followed by an infinitive without to

6 Form Modal verbs do not have all the tenses
Modal verbs use other verbs to complete the tenses Can is completed with be able to Must is completed with have to You must come early They can play the piano They will be able to play the piano in the future You had to come early yesterday

23 MUST - negative forms You must study for your tests.
You MUSTN’T study for you tests. MUSTN’T = PROHIBITION You MUSTN’T scream in a hospital. You MUSTN’T run a read light.

24 MUST - negative forms You must study for your tests.
You DON’T HAVE TO study for your tests. You NEEDN’T study for your tests. NOT NECESSARY

25 HAD BETTER GIVE ADVICE It is stronger than should and means that if the person doesn’t follow the advice, s/he can have negative consequences. You had better not eat so much. The doctor told you that you are overweight.

26 Functions of Modals WOULD RATHER
to show a preference I would rather work late every night than come in on Saturday.

27 Functions of Modals WOULD LIKE to express a desire I would like to go to music school. To express a desire that was not realized I would have liked to have gone to music school. But I did not.

28 MODAL + HAVE + verb in past participle
Modals in the Past They are modals referred to actions that happened in the past It must have been a difficult decision They should have invited her to their wedding MODAL + HAVE + verb in past participle
